What is Dump Truck Towing?
Dump truck towing is the specialized process of safely transporting a disabled or immobile dump truck from one location to another. Unlike towing a regular car or light vehicle, dump trucks are larger, heavier, and require specialized equipment and expertise to move.
Towing a dump truck involves:
Using heavy-duty tow trucks and winches.
Securing the truck’s load (if loaded).
Ensuring balance and stability during transport.
Complying with safety regulations for heavy vehicles.

Common Challenges in Dump Truck Towing
Towing dump trucks is not a simple task. It involves several challenges:
1. Heavy Weight
Dump trucks can weigh several tons, requiring specialized tow trucks with high capacity.
2. Load Stability
If a dump truck is partially loaded, securing the load is crucial to avoid shifting during towing.
3. Size and Dimensions
The large size of dump trucks makes maneuvering in urban areas, narrow roads, and construction sites challenging.
4. Mechanical Issues
Dump trucks often break down due to engine failure, brake issues, or hydraulic problems, requiring careful handling during towing.
5. Traffic and Road Conditions
Urban congestion, uneven roads, and construction zones can complicate the towing process.

1. Flatbed Towing
For dump trucks that need to be lifted entirely off the ground, flatbed towing ensures safe transport without damaging tires or suspension systems.
2. Wheel-Lift Towing
Ideal for minor breakdowns, wheel-lift towing uses hydraulic lifts to raise the truck’s front or rear wheels while the remaining wheels stay on the ground.
3. Heavy-Duty Towing
For fully loaded dump trucks or large vehicles, heavy-duty towing trucks equipped with powerful winches are used to ensure safe relocation.

Preventive Maintenance Tips for Dump Trucks
To reduce the likelihood of needing towing services, operators should follow these maintenance tips:
Regular Engine Checks – Ensure the engine is well-maintained and fluids are topped up.
Brake Inspections – Regularly check brakes for wear and functionality.
Tire Maintenance – Proper tire pressure and tread ensure stability.
Hydraulic System Checks – Especially important for dump trucks with lifting mechanisms.
Load Management – Avoid overloading to prevent mechanical stress.
